The Power of Three Simple Ingredients
Each ingredient contributes its own unique flavor and nutritional profile.
Watermelon
Watermelon is made up of more than 90% water, making it one of the most hydrating fruits available.
Benefits include:
- Helps support hydration
- Contains vitamin C
- Provides vitamin A
- Rich in antioxidants such as lycopene
- Naturally low in calories
Its naturally sweet flavor also makes it an excellent base for homemade juices.
Beetroot
Beetroot has become a favorite ingredient among health-conscious consumers.
It contains:
- Folate
- Potassium
- Manganese
- Dietary fiber
- Natural nitrates
The nitrates found in beetroot may help support healthy blood flow and cardiovascular function.
Its deep red color also comes from powerful plant compounds known as betalains, which have antioxidant properties.
Ginger
Ginger has been used for centuries in traditional wellness practices.
Potential benefits include:
- Supports digestion
- Provides antioxidants
- Adds natural spice and flavor
- May help reduce occasional digestive discomfort
Its bold taste balances the sweetness of watermelon and the earthiness of beetroot.
Can This Drink Really “Cleanse” the Kidneys?
This is where many viral health claims become misleading.
The kidneys naturally filter waste products and excess fluids from the bloodstream every day. Healthy kidneys do not require special detox drinks to perform their function.
While staying hydrated supports kidney health, no juice has been scientifically proven to “flush” or “clean” the kidneys in the dramatic way often described online.
What this drink can do is contribute to daily hydration and provide beneficial nutrients that support overall health.
